Investigation and Analysis on HIV/AIDS Infection in Heze City

  • Objective The epidemic situation of AIDS monitorred in recent years in Heze city were analyzed SO as to accommodate a scientific basis for instituting preventive and therapeutic strategies against AIDS.Methods Epidemic characteristics of AIDS in Heze city were analyzed through sero-logical and epidemiological monitoring to put forward preventive and therapeutic measures.Results By the end of 2004,139 cases of HIV infection and AIDS patients had been detected,of whom there were 4 cases of failure in follow-up and 40 cases of death.The infection was mainly aggregated in young adult farmers with a male VS.female rate of 1.24:1 (77:62).The infection pathway was mainly through blood transmission,accounting for 83.45%.Conclusion The prevention and treatment should be strengthened including census in villages where blood donation was managed SO that transmission of AIDS among STD population will be brought under control and the trend of extending from high-risk people to general population will be curbed
